Not known Factual Statements About Excel Links Not Working

Wiki Article

Some Of Excel Links Not Working

Table of ContentsHow Excel Links Not Working can Save You Time, Stress, and Money.The Basic Principles Of Excel Links Not Working Some Known Questions About Excel Links Not Working.Some Ideas on Excel Links Not Working You Need To Know
Various other functions. The accumulated function is a powerful and also effective way of calculating 19 various methods of aggregating information (such as,, as well as ). has options for ignoring concealed or filtered rows, mistake values, and also nested and also functions. The DFunctions,,, and more are substantially faster than equivalent selection formulas.

Beginning in Excel 2007, you should utilize,, as well as operates instead of the DFunctions. To enhance efficiency for VBA macros, explicitly turn off the performance that is not called for while your code executes.

If is established to, Excel does not revise the display. While your code runs, the display updates quickly, and it is typically not needed for the individual to see each upgrade.

If is established to, Excel does not present the status bar. The status bar setting is separate from the screen updating setting to make sure that you can still display the condition of the current operation even while the display is not upgrading. If you don't need to show the standing of every procedure, transforming off the standing bar while your code runs also improves performance.

Some Known Details About Excel Links Not Working

If is established to, Excel just calculates the workbook when the customer explicitly starts the estimation. Every time a cell value that is relevant to a formula adjustments, Excel recalculates the formula.

If is set to, Excel does not elevate occasions. If there are add-ins paying attention for Excel occasions, those add-ins consume resources on the computer system as they videotape the occasions.



If is set to, Excel does not display page breaks. It's not necessary to recalculate page breaks while your code runs, and calculating the page breaks after the code executes enhances performance.

Screen, Updating status, Bar, State = Application. Present, Status, Bar calc, State = Application. Estimation occasions, State = Application.

What Does Excel Links Not Working Do?

Estimation = xl, Calculation, Guidebook Application. Enable, Events = False' Note: this is a sheet-level setup. Screen, Upgrading = screen, Update, State Application.

Computation = calc, State Application. Enable, Occasions = events, State' Note: this is a sheet-level setup Energetic, Sheet. Show, Web Page, Breaks = screen, Web page, Breaks, State Optimize your code by explicitly reducing the number of times information is transferred in between Excel and your code. As opposed to knotting through cells individually to get or set a worth, get or set the worths in the entire series of cells in one line, utilizing a variant consisting of a two-dimensional variety to store worths as required.

The following code instance shows non-optimized code that loops with cells individually to obtain and also set the values of cells A1: C10000. These cells don't have formulas. Dim Data, Variety as Variety Dim Irow as Long Dim Icol as Integer Dim My, Var as Dual Set Data, Array=Range("A1: C10000") For Irow=1 to 10000 For icol=1 to 3' Read the worths from the Excel grid 30,000 times.

recommended you read
excel links not workingexcel links not working
My, Var=My, Var * Myvar' Compose the worths back right into the Excel grid 30,000 times. Data, Variety(Irow, Icol)=My, Var End If Following Icol Next Irow The complying with code instance shows enhanced code that makes use of a variety to obtain as well as establish the worths of cells A1: C10000 all at the same time. These cells don't have formulas.

Excel Links Not Working Fundamentals Explained

excel links not workingexcel links not working
excel links not workingexcel links not working
Information, Range = Range("A1: C10000"). Value2 For Irow = 1 To 10000 For Icol = 1 To 3 My, Var = Information, Range(Irow, Icol) If My, Var > 0 After That' Adjustment the worths in the range. My, Var=My, Var * Myvar Data, Variety(Irow, Icol) = My, Var End If other Next Icol Next Irow' Create all the values back into the range simultaneously.


Value2 = Information, Range returns the formatted worth of a cell. This is sluggish, can return ### if the user zooms, and also can lose precision. returns a VBA money or VBA day variable if the range was formatted as Day or Currency. This is slow-moving, can lose accuracy, as well as can create errors when calling worksheet features.

The adhering to code examples contrast the 2 methods. The adhering to code instance reveals non-optimized code that selects each Forming on the energetic sheet and also alters the text click for info to "Hi".

Forms. Count Energetic, Sheet. Shapes(i). Select Choice. Text="Hello" Next i The complying with code instance shows maximized code that recommendations each Shape straight and alters the message to "Hello there". For i = 0 To Active, Sheet. Forms. Count Energetic, Sheet. Forms(i). Text, Effect. Text="Hi" Next i The complying with is a listing of added efficiency optimizations you can utilize in your VBA code: Return outcomes by appointing an array directly to a.

Report this wiki page